JOB #1-2009.8: DIRECT CARE SUPPORT ASSOCIATES/HOME CARE SUPPORT AIDE:
JOB DESCRIPTION
Direct Support Associate(s) or Home Care Aide(s) :
Provides support
for individuals and/or groups of persons with disabilities both in residential and day settings. Assists the person(s) receiving
services in identifying and communicating his or her requests and needs for services and supports. Implements services and
supports to address the service user’s goals and desired outcomes as identified through each service user’s Person
Centered Plan (PCP)
Assists service
users to identify personal outcomes that best suit their personal interests, cultural background, and desires for the future.
Assists the Team in identifying supports needed for personal outcomes to be realized. Understands and promotes the service
user’s goals, as well as personal dignity, respect, individualism and quality of life
Provides opportunities
for choice, and encourages service users to make choices, and to exercise control over themselves and their environment
Supports service
users in eating, resting, dressing, bathing, grooming, toileting, playing, and working, according to each person’s abilities
and interests. Helps service users develop healthy personal and social habits
Prepares,
assists and instructs service users in food preparation, and cleaning of residences and vocational program areas
Supports service
users in identifying and acquiring valued social roles
Works with
each person receiving services to increase motivation; provides consistent reinforcement to learning, continuous assessment
of level of functioning, and continuous feedback to each individual for all learning activities

Job # 4-2009.8: Registered Nurse Care Manager (RN)
Job description:
The RN is responsible for assessing and reassessing the nursing needs, including the physical, psychosocial, and environmental
needs of clients and their families. The RN develops an appropriate and individual care plan, collaborating with the client's
primary physician as needed, and is responsible for teaching/counseling clients regarding self-care and evaluating client
response to care provided. Acting as the clinical care coordinator for assigned individuals/ families, the RN initiates referrals
as necessary, supervises and directs Home Companions, Home Health Aides, families, and other caregivers regarding care of
the client.
Minimum qualifications:
Have current State Registered Nurse license and CPR certification. One year of continuous nursing experience or equivalent.
The ability to meet bonding criteria. Valid driver's license, available personal vehicle, and proof of current auto insurance.
Concise verbal, written, and organizational skills.
Desired qualifications:
At least one year of Home Health Care experience. Extensive assessment skills. Experience working with CARF standards.
At least two years of nursing experience, and ACLS certification.
Physical requirements:
Demonstrated ability to effectively communicate and interact with clients, families, co-workers, and all supervisors. Including
ability to proficiently follow and process written and verbal instructions in the English language. Hearing and visual capacities
sufficient for accurate communication with all patients and co-workers, including assessment and recording of clinical information.
The ability to lift, turn, and transfer clients in need.
